Transaction 34ab5c172ad36bb40b01b2643040df36ffdade80dfca85819ef44609a82d63f2

2 Input
2 Outputs
  • 34ab5c172ad36bb40b01b2643040df36ffdade80dfca85819ef44609a82d63f2:0
  • value  1329918
    address  34gwPVGPZGkTtgDYXrinpbJoBUTYxyfrsN
  • 34ab5c172ad36bb40b01b2643040df36ffdade80dfca85819ef44609a82d63f2:1
  • value  6373431
    address  37KjF8kRKBSNYm8a7fvFSpFMSQQxLuDxfL